Malik S. is a Haitian-American stand-up sensation, actor, and writer hailing from the real Miami - not the glitzy South Beach version. This triple threat has found success on the stage, on the page, and on the screen. In addition to his thriving stand-up career, Malik currently wears multiple hats as both a writer and actor on CBS's top-rated series, The Neighborhood, a role he's held with distinction for the past five years. But that's not all – he's had memorable guest spots on Black-ish, Born Again Virgin, Zoe Ever After, The Comedy Get Down, and even popped up in Netflix's hit film You People. His comedy journey took off on BET's seminal stand-up series, Comic View, where he honed his craft for a whopping five seasons. From there, he made the rounds on HBO's Def Comedy Jam, Comedy Central's Live at Gotham, NBC's Last Comic Standing, The Bad Boys of Comedy and ABC's Comics Unleashed. All that hard work and dedication led Malik to score his own half-hour special on Comedy Central, titled Kevin Hart Presents: The Next Level - Malik S. Growing up in a big Miami family, Malik wielded humor as his secret weapon against older siblings. It's like he was training for a comedy marathon from day one. Those early sessions became the foundation for his style of comedy which focuses on his POV of everyday life. And Malik is not just a funny guy, he’s also a scholar having attended Florida Memorial University, where he earned a Bachelor of Arts degree in English. After a brief stint teaching middle school, he decided to trade lesson plans for punchlines and pursue comedy full-time. In a nutshell, Malik S. is the embodiment of versatility, seamlessly navigating the worlds of stand-up, acting, and writing. His enduring presence on the entertainment scene is a testament to his talent and ability to keep audiences in stitches, proving that sometimes the best way to tackle life is with a good laugh.
